July 12, 20241 yr Author Got 'Se7en', 'Prisoners', 'Zodiac' vibes from this. I was deep in my bag with it! It's definitely more "psychological thriller" than it is a "horror", but it's deeply unnerving, unsettling and there is an incredible sense of dread all throughout! Maika Monroe is as reliable and fantastic as ever and Nicholas Cage puts in one of the most unhinged and creepiest performances in a while.

Incredibly well made film with the cinematography, shot composition and sound design really standing out, I kept focusing on the shots as they revealed so much space and had you on your toes wondering what was coming, yet never ruining it with a cheap jump scare. I agree that I'd call it eerie and creepy rather than really scary, but it was still effective. Monroe and Cage worked really well off each other as polar opposites, similar to Clarice Starling and Hannibal Lecter which I'm guessing was intentional. The final reveal and expository last act didn't quite land fully for me, but I would still definitely recommend this as a brilliant exercise in atmosphere, Think the most fitting description is The Omen meets Silence of the Lambs if both were produced by A24.
